Re: Robot Cool Down Period...?

Quote:
Originally Posted by The Lucas View Post
You actually can't "lend" timeouts this year. The end of T20 shocked me when I first read it.
Not to argue about this rule again, but this rule specifies that you cannot have cascading time outs which, as I understand it, means that two time outs cannot be called in a row.

The cool down periods at BAE did not bother me. At the begining of each cool-down period, Andy announced that the teams would have a five minutes. Yes, I do believe that is 1 minute more than the specified amount of time. But I would rather see robots that have had time to cool down and are working.
